In this comprehensive guide, we break down the process of diagnosing a failed TXV (thermostatic expansion valve) in HVAC systems. Learn how to differentiate between a TXV issue and other common problems like refrigerant levels and airflow restrictions.

Key points covered:

Understanding TXV operation: opening vs closing forces
Why a failed closed TXV always causes high superheat
How to interpret superheat, subcool, and temperature split readings
The importance of checking airflow before replacing components
A practical test to distinguish airflow problems from TXV failure
How to verify your diagnosis using heat mode operation
The "bulb removal test" to check TXV mechanical function

Whether you're a seasoned tech or new to the field, this video will help you avoid misdiagnosis and unnecessary parts replacement. We walk through the complete diagnostic process step-by-step with real-world examples.
